Misco Wawira Mungai

Program Director
HALI Access Network
2025 WES-NAFSA Fellow

Misco is a passionate advocate of equal youth access to opportunities and quality education for sustainable and inclusive development. She is a certified Project Management Professional with over 10 years of experience in administration, program design, and youth development in the non-profit and education sectors. Most recently, six of these were spent designing programs, curriculums, and experiences to equip high school students and graduates with skills and competencies to define and thrive in their post-secondary pathways locally and internationally. During this period, Misco supported hundreds of African students in accessing university admission and financial aid/scholarships abroad. She has primarily worked with high-need students attending schools on the national curricula.  

Misco is currently the inaugural Program Director at the HALI Access Network, a membership network of schools and non-profit organizations in 16 African countries that are championing higher education access for low-income youth. At the HALI Access Network, Misco is building the capacity of over 40 access organizations in sub-Saharan Africa and building relationships with higher education institutions and other companies to increase the number of youth from the continent accessing quality higher education. She is a member of the International Association for College Admissions Counseling and sits on the Africa committee of the IC3 Movement.
